Milanese Armband für Fitbit Versa 4 (Roségold)

Wenn du auf der Suche bist nach einem Fitbit Versa 4 Armband das ein bisschen modischer oder stilvoller ist, könnte ein Milanese Armband genau das Richtige für dich sein. Diese Edelstahl-Mesh-Armbänder haben ein italienisches Design, das sie zeitlos und anspruchsvoll macht. Das Milanese Armband für das Fitbit Versa 4 verfügt über einen praktischen Magnetverschluss, der das Tragen erleichtert.

Fitbit Versa 4 Milanese Armband im Überblick:

  • Größe L Handgelenkumfang: 15.5 cm bis 24 cm
  • Größe S Handgelenkumfang: 14.5 cm bis 21,5 cm

Diese Größen sind die Gesamtgröße, also inklusive der Smartwatch, also der gesamte Handgelenkumfang.

Wie wechselt man das Armband der Fitbit Versa 4

Wenn du dein neues Fitbit Versa 4 Armband bestellen möchtest, aber nicht sicher bist, wie du es wechseln kannst, erfährst du hier wie! Entferne zunächst dein altes Armband indem du den Knopf auf der Rückseite der Uhr drücken. Ziehe das alte Armband dann vorsichtig ab. Nimm nun dein Ersatzarmband für die Fitbit Versa 4 und setze es wieder ein. Vergewissere dich, dass du ein hörbares Klicken hörst, und überprüfe, ob dein Armband richtig angeschlossen ist, bevor du deine Uhr wieder trägst.

Wofür kann man das Fitbit Versa 4 Milanese Armband verwenden?

Das Milanese Armband ist leicht und sehr flexibel, was es perfekt für das tägliche Tragen macht. Dank des Magnetverschlusses kannst du deine Smartwatch ganz einfach abnehmen und anlegen. Es ist jedoch nicht empfehlenswert, das Milanese Armband für Sport oder ähnliche Aktivitäten zu verwenden. Hierfür empfehlen wir ein zweckmäßigeres Armband wie z.B. ein Silikonarmband für die Fitbit Versa 4.
